ACCIDENTS NEWS
- ➤ On Sunday afternoon, the Grand Forks Fire Department responded to a home on 9th Ave North where unattended cooking sparked visible flames and thick smoke and the homeowner used a garden hose to control the fire—causing kitchen damage and light smoke damage on the main floor while all residents and pets remained safe as crews coordinated with police and ambulance. GOVERNMENT NEWS
- ➤ Former state senator Tom Campbell—whose family built the Campbell Farms potato enterprise—was appointed as North Dakota’s USDA Rural Development state director. He brings real estate and banking experience as he will support rural housing, water, and internet projects in the state. Knox News Radio
- ➤ Governor Armstrong met with EPA Administrator Lee Zeldin to discuss how North Dakota is working with federal and industry partners—focusing on natural resource protection and energy development—while he signed a pesticide labeling bill that helps local farmers access crop protection tools.
